Arquitetura Demonstration project
Studio Meridiano — architecture practice
A near-monochrome, typography-first site for an architecture studio: strict Swiss grid, museum-label captions in mono, and every project drawn as an original SVG floor plan — no stock photography anywhere.
A seven-person architecture practice in Porto needs a portfolio site as disciplined as its buildings. No photography until projects are professionally shot — the work must be shown through plan drawings, precise labels and text. It has to feel like a printed monograph and load instantly on a phone.
What's inside
- Six original top-view floor plans drawn as inline SVG line art
- Project index with typology filter (residential, cultural, adaptive reuse)
- Expandable museum-label project notes per work
- Manifesto section set in large light serif
- Scroll-triggered reveals via IntersectionObserver, reduced-motion safe
- Enquiry form with site, project nature and inline confirmation
- Typographic team and recognition lists — zero images, zero stock
- Self-hosted variable fonts pushed to extreme light weights
Build log
- Design system: warm-grey palette, mono label voice, Swiss grid + hero
- Drew the six SVG floor plans — walls, door swings, hatching, north arrows
- Works index: typology filter, expandable project notes, museum labels
- Manifesto in light serif + practice phases; tuned type scale across breakpoints
- Team and recognition lists, enquiry form with demo sink, mobile nav
- Scroll reveals with reduced-motion guard, contrast pass, final copy edit
